Hybrid Technology Remains A Big Attraction
8
One of the biggest strengths of the Honda City lineup is the hybrid powertrain option. The facelift model is expected to continue with Honda’s efficient e:HEV technology.
The hybrid setup combines a petrol engine with electric motor support to improve fuel efficiency and driving smoothness.
Benefits of the hybrid system include:
- Excellent mileage
- Silent city driving
- Reduced emissions
- Smooth acceleration
- Better fuel savings
The hybrid version especially appeals to buyers looking for premium comfort with lower running costs.

Expected Mileage Of The New Honda City Facelift
Mileage remains one of the key factors for Indian buyers.
Expected fuel efficiency figures:
| Variant | Expected Mileage |
|---|---|
| Petrol Manual | 17-18 kmpl |
| Petrol CVT | 18-19 kmpl |
| Hybrid e:HEV | 25-27 kmpl |
The hybrid version is likely to remain one of the most fuel-efficient premium sedans in India.
